Visiting Lanzarote, Spain


Lanzarote, a UNESCO World Biosphere Reserve, offers a bounty of intriguing experiences and landscapes. Go for a camel ride on the volcanoes of Timanfaya National Park, visit Jameos del Agua, an underground entertainment complex built into volcanic rock under water, or enjoy unspoiled Famara Beach and its spectacular cliffs. White sand, crystal clear water and warm, dry weather year-round make the island perfect for almost any outdoor activity or water sport.

Key West, Florida
  • Resident population: 22,364 (est.)
  • Major features: water sports, beaches
  • 25,300 TripAdvisor reviews of 677 accommodations, 156 attractions and 216 restaurants
Where else are Ernest Hemingway and Jimmy Buffett equally revered? Key West is a sunny, fun destination with enough sights to keep you busy when you're not snorkeling, parasailing or catching some rays.
Ocho Rios, Caribbean
  • Resident population: 9,450 (est.)
  • Major features: scuba diving, beaches, waterfalls, swimming with dolphins
  • 10,937 TripAdvisor reviews of 203 accommodations, 40 attractions and 43 restaurants
"Ochi" offers the white sands and clear water expected of a Caribbean island, complete with waterfalls and rainforests. Climb the natural staircase of Dunn's River Falls, stroll the Coyaba River Gardens or take a driving tour under the lush canopy of Fern Gully.
